  • Why Arnold Schwarzenegger's 2003 tabloid deal came up at Trump's hush-money trial

    Former California Gov. Arnold Schwarzenegger’s past personal foibles reemerged in the trial of former President Trump over allegations of a hush-money payment to a porn star in an attempt to cover up their sexual relationship. Former National Enquirer Publisher David Pecker testified Thursday that he was reluctant to pay off a Playboy model who claimed to have an extramarital affair with Trump because of his experience with Schwarzenegger during his 2003 gubernatorial campaign. “A number of...

  • Witness at hush money trial details deals with Playboy model and porn actress 'to protect Donald Trump'

    A key witness in Donald Trump's criminal trial testified Thursday about his role in hush money payments to a porn actress and a Playboy model the former president allegedly had affairs with — and Trump's plan to make sure other negative stories about him never saw the light of day. David Pecker, the former publisher of the National Enquirer, said Trump at one point sought to buy the rights to Karen McDougal's allegations of a monthslong affair with him, as well as other information the Enquirer...
